Andre Iguodala (leg) expected to play for Warriors in Game 2
Golden State Warriors guard/forward Andre Iguodala (leg) is expected to be available for Game 2 of the Finals on Sunday versus the Toronto Raptors.
Iguodala appeared to aggravate a left leg injury in the fourth quarter of Thursday's 118-109 Game 1 loss, but he underwent an MRI that came back clean. Kevin Durant (calf) has been ruled out for Game 2.
Iggy logged 29.2 minutes in Game 1, scoring 6 points (3-of-7 field goals, 0-of-4 3-pointers) with 6 rebounds, 7 assists, and 1 block.
